An effort of 400 N is used to lift 800 N load by using a lever. If the load is at a distance of 40 cm from fulcrum, find the MA and effort distance of the machine. *

Answer:

MA= 2

effort arm= 80 cm

Explanation:

given:

effort =400 N

load =800 N

load arm =40cm = 0.4m

by the equation of Mechanical Advantage

MA=\frac{Load}{effort}=\frac{800}{400} =2

also,

MA=\frac{effort arm}{load arm} \\

⇒ effort arm= MA x load arm

                    =2 x 0.4

                     =0.8

                     =80 cm
